Cisco IOS XE Web UI Privilege Escalation Vulnerability
Cisco - IOS XE Web UI · Listed in the CISA KEV since 2023-10-16. This indicates confirmed attacks in production environments.
Required action: Verify that instances of Cisco IOS XE Web UI are in compliance with BOD 23-02 and apply mitigations per vendor instructions. For affected products (Cisco IOS XE Web UI exposed to the internet or to untrusted networks), follow vendor instructions to determine if a system may have been compromised and immediately report positive findings to CISA.
CVE-2023-20198
CriticalCVSS 10.0KEVSummary
Cisco is providing an update for the ongoing investigation into observed exploitation of the web UI feature in Cisco IOS XE Software. The attacker exploited CVE-2023-20198 to gain initial access and issued a privilege 15 command to create a local user, then exploited another component (CVE-2023-20273) to elevate privilege to root and write an implant. CVE-2023-20198 has a CVSS score of 10.0, CVE-2023-20273 has a CVSS score of 7.2.
Risk Assessment
An attacker can gain full control of the Cisco IOS XE device, potentially leading to network traffic interception, configuration modification, and persistent presence in the network.
Recommendation
Apply available patches from Cisco for IOS XE Software. Check devices for signs of compromise and restrict access to the web UI to trusted networks only.

Original NVD description (English source)
Cisco is providing an update for the ongoing investigation into observed exploitation of the web UI feature in Cisco IOS XE Software. We are updating the list of fixed releases and adding the Software Checker. Our investigation has determined that the actors exploited two previously unknown issues. The attacker first exploited CVE-2023-20198 to gain initial access and issued a privilege 15 command to create a local user and password combination. This allowed the user to log in with normal user access. The attacker then exploited another component of the web UI feature, leveraging the new local user to elevate privilege to root and write the implant to the file system. Cisco has assigned CVE-2023-20273 to this issue. CVE-2023-20198 has been assigned a CVSS Score of 10.0. CVE-2023-20273 has been assigned a CVSS Score of 7.2. Both of these CVEs are being tracked by CSCwh87343.
